How To Build A Website

1. Get A Web Host

You need a server to store your website and all its content so that others can access it online after you launch it. No one can access it as long as it's only on your laptop. Web hosting services offer shared or dedicated servers based on what you pay them. Think about their uptime reliability, speed, maintenance and security when you choose a host.

2. Register Domain Name

Your domain name is the part of your site's URL that other users will recognize your site by. You can go with your brand name if it's not already in use. Once you decide on a name, you need to register it with a domain broker. Most hosting services let you register a domain name making the process easier.

3. Choose A Web Builder

A web builder is a software that lets you build your site. WordPress and Wix are some of the most popular web builders. They also double as content management systems (CMSs) and let you edit your web content. Compare their features before choosing one.

4. Choose A Web Design Theme

Most web builders offer a variety of responsive themes for different types of companies. You can get some themes for free and need to pay a premium for some. You can also hire a professional to build a customized web design in Denver CO to set your site from other sites using ready-made themes.

5. Add Webpages

Most websites need a similar set of webpages with minor variations. Start with the homepage, about us, contact us, products, services and T&C. As your business grows, you can add a testimonial, FAQ, blog, newsroom, and other web pages later.

6. Add Content

Start with your brand logo, make sure it matches your theme. Include a short and relevant text on all your web pages. Include images, graphics and videos if necessary. You can include keywords for search engine marketing in Denver once you launch your website.

7. Install Analytics

Analytic tools let you analyze your web traffic, clicks, sources, etc. You can use them to analyze the results of your digital marketing strategies. While some web builders come with a built-in analytics dashboard, you may need a third-party tool for some.

8. Install Plugins

Plugins are apps/extensions/integrations/codes that let you add additional features that may not be available with your theme, e.g. a chat box or a cart. Choose your plugins based on the type of website you want to run.

9. Test Website

Test it for compatibility and speed on various browsers and devices. Make changes if needed. Check if you have any broken links.

10. Launch Website

Once you are convinced that everything is perfect, make a copy of your site on your system and transfer the original to your webserver to make it available online. You can conduct an A/B test to compare different versions of your website.
